摘要: 题目来源:242. 有效的字母异位词 给定两个字符串 s 和 t ,编写一个函数来判断 t 是否是 s 的字母异位词。 方法一:排序 /** * @param {string} s * @param {string} t * @return {boolean} */ var isAnagram = 阅读全文
posted @ 2021-07-11 11:18 尖子 阅读(39) 评论(0) 推荐(0) 编辑
摘要: 题目来源:383. 赎金信 给定一个赎金信 (ransom) 字符串和一个杂志(magazine)字符串,判断第一个字符串 ransom 能不能由第二个字符串 magazines 里面的字符构成。如果可以构成,返回 true ;否则返回 false。 (题目说明:为了不暴露赎金信字迹,要从杂志上搜索 阅读全文
posted @ 2021-07-11 11:00 尖子 阅读(37) 评论(0) 推荐(0) 编辑
摘要: 题目来源:387. 字符串中的第一个唯一字符 给定一个字符串,找到它的第一个不重复的字符,并返回它的索引。如果不存在,则返回 -1。 /** * @param {string} s * @return {number} */ var firstUniqChar = function(s) { con 阅读全文
posted @ 2021-07-11 10:35 尖子 阅读(28) 评论(0) 推荐(0) 编辑
摘要: 题目来源:274. H 指数 给定一位研究者论文被引用次数的数组(被引用次数是非负整数)。编写一个方法,计算出研究者的 h 指数。 h 指数的定义:h 代表“高引用次数”(high citations),一名科研人员的 h 指数是指他(她)的 (N 篇论文中)总共有 h 篇论文分别被引用了至少 h 阅读全文
posted @ 2021-07-11 10:11 尖子 阅读(80) 评论(0) 推荐(0) 编辑